Preview

India met Nepal in a game that they had to win because their match against Pakistan was counted as nil due to rain. The Indian team was under intense scrutiny due to their recent performance, therefore they needed to win this game with ease. India didn’t have a fantastic start after choosing to field first after winning the toss. They let Nepal off the hook and they ended up with a 65-run opening stand by dropping three catches in the first five overs. But in the middle overs, the bowlers gained control and dismissed Nepal for 230. India needed to reach their target of 147 in 23 overs despite the game being affected by rain. The leading wicket-taker, Ravindra Jadeja, finished with 3 for 40 in his 10 overs.

India had to make sure they got off to a strong start if they were to reach the amended aim. In what turned out to be a fairly one-sided game, Rohit Sharma and Shubhman Gill more than met that expectation by finishing the chase by themselves. Gill looked reliable as he batted 67 off 62 balls, while Rohit Sharma scored 74 off 59.

Preview

Pakistan has consistently ranked among the top teams in ODIs and has carried that success into the Asia Cup. They hope to emulate their heroics from the last game they played against Bangladesh because they have done well so far in the competition.

Pakistan was given the pitch after losing the toss. They got off to a fantastic start by destroying Bangladesh’s top order. At regular intervals, they kept taking wickets, eventually bowling them for 193 runs. Haris Rauf was brilliant, taking 4 wickets for 19 runs.

The batting unit made quick work of the objective, chasing it down in just 40 runs. They made a rather good statement going into the match against India by losing just 3 wickets. Imam-ul-Haq led the way with 78 points from 84 balls.

India vs Pakistan Head To Head:

In 133 ODI games, India and Pakistan have faced off. Out of these 132 games, India has triumphed 55 times, while Pakistan has done so 73 times. Five games came to a deadlock.
